TL;DR Summary

Packers’ Romeo Doubs, who totaled 724 yards and six TDs on 55 catches in 2025, is entering unrestricted free agency in 2026 and is expected to draw multiple bids. The piece flags Seattle, New England, Buffalo and Tennessee as plausible fits, arguing Doubs’ 6-foot-2 frame and perimeter versatility make him an appealing outside threat for teams needing a reliable No. 2 receiver. Seattle could slot him as a Shaheed replacement, New England could add size in a crowded WR room, Buffalo is seeking an X receiver to pair with Diggs, and Tennessee has ample cap space and a need for veteran leadership for QB Cam Ward. Doubs would be 26 and has shown progression, keeping him on many teams’ radar.
